Our family comes to this restaurant often, we are on a first name basis with the team and love the food. I always get the shawarma dinner: comes with a healthy serving of salad and 2 sides of your choice. They have gluten free options but no dedicated fryer. The regular staff know us and how to take care of us. However, they regularly have new young staff that appear to have inconsistent training on celiac/allergies etc. They are kind and accommodating, just be prepared to be clear on what you need sometimes (ex. no pita for the table).
